- Home
- Programmes
- Online
- Computer Sciences
386 Online Master's degrees in Computer Sciences
An online master's degree is a fully remote programme that allows students to complete their studies without the need to attend classes in person. This flexibility means you can study from anywhere in the world, fitting your coursework around your personal and professional commitments. In our system, any master’s programme that is entirely online is considered an online master's degree. For international students, this means you can pursue your academic goals without relocating, making it a practical and accessible option.
Online master’s degrees in Computer Sciences offer numerous benefits. Firstly, the flexibility allows you to balance your studies with work or other responsibilities. You can study at your own pace and schedule, making it easier to manage your time effectively. Additionally, studying online can lead to potential cost savings, as you may avoid expenses related to relocation and commuting. Moreover, earning a master’s degree in Computer Sciences can open up a wealth of career opportunities. The field is constantly evolving, and specialised knowledge in Computer Sciences is highly sought after by employers. By choosing an online programme, you can gain the skills and expertise needed to excel in this in-demand industry. To explore more study options, whether online or in person, visit Explore more study options also in person or Explore more online programmes from all disciplines.
Cybersecurity and Cyber Systems
The School of Computing and the School of Electrical, Computer and Biomedical Engineering at Southern Illinois University are offering a joint Master of Science degree program in Cybersecurity and Cyber Systems through the Graduate School.

Computer Science
This Computer Science course from European University Cyprus (EUC) enables students from other disciplines (e.g., Mathematics, Physics, Education), along with Computer Science graduates, to develop advanced skills and knowledge in core and specialized topics in the field.

Computer Science
Shape the digital future with the specialist postgraduate Computer Science course from Northumbria University.
Computer Science
Join this respected graduate Computer Science program at North Carolina Agricultural & Technical State University — America's largest public HBCU, the top producer of African American engineers and the leader in percentage of master’s degrees awarded to women in the country.
Cyber Forensics and Security
The FEPAC-accredited Cyber Forensics and Security Graduate Program at Marshall University is a two-year academic program leading to a Master of Science in Forensic Science (MSFS).
Computer Science Education (Online)
The Online MAE in Computer Science Education (Online) at University of Florida is a 30-credit hour program with ten courses. This is a cohort program for educators preparing to teach computer science in educational settings and starts every Fall semester.

Big Data Analytics
This Big Data Analytics MSc programme from University of Liverpool Online will provide you with a specialist qualification in an area of computing which has seen rapid growth and had a transformational effect across many different industries and sectors.
Health Informatics - Health Data Science
The Master of Science in Health Informatics - Health Data Science at the University of Denver is a comprehensive degree programme designed to equip students with the skills needed to navigate the complexities of health data. This online programme can be completed in as little as 18 months, providing a flexible path for busy professionals.
Computer Science
The Computer Science program at St. Mary's University prepares students to manage all aspects of a software development project — from analysis, design, implementation, testing and maintenance stages to management of quality, budgets, deliverables and deadlines.
Computer Science and International Business (Robert Kennedy College)
The Computer Science and International Business program at University of Cumbria builds on the strong and long-standing track record in online delivery developed by Robert Kennedy College. RKC’s tailor-made, state-of-the-art software for online course delivery is a highly evolved all-encompassing, interactive and easy-to-use software designed to make studying online an enjoyable experience.
Computer Science (Computer Networks and Security)
The M.S. in Computer Science (Computer Networks and Security) at Staffordshire University prepares students to become highly trained networking/security professionals with the ability to adapt to the ever-changing corporate network environment.

Cloud Developer
Elevate your tech skills with our innovative programme focused on Cloud Computing, Microservices, and Serverless Technologies in the Cloud Developer programme at Udacity.
Computer Engineering
The Master of Science in Computer Engineering at Atlantis University presents an in-depth study in computer engineering which focuses on networking and software engineering.
Computer Science - Software Development (Thesis)
The Computer Science - Software Development (Thesis) program at Troy University provides students with a curriculum in the key domains of computer science at undergraduate and graduate levels. These programs provide students with computer science knowledge and skills while preparing them for careers in computer technology and for advanced study in graduate courses.
Computer Science (Artificial Intelligence and Machine Learning)
The Computer Science (Artificial Intelligence and Machine Learning) course from Data Science Institute is a programme designed to develop deep technical expertise in AI and ML across key domains such as NLP, computer vision, deep learning, and MLOps.
Computing in Education
The Computing in Education program at Columbia University online, is a 32-point program where all courses needed to complete the degree are offered online. The program represents the wide range of goals presented by its parent program of Communication, Media, and Learning Technologies Design (CMLTD).
Master of Information Technology
The Master of Information Technology at the University of Newcastle is a broad, flexible and technical degree which offers exciting and diverse career opportunities and challenges.

Master of Business Administration (Computing) (with specialisations)
The Master of Business Administration (Computing) (with specialisations) from Charles Sturt University combines the latest in management theory and practice with preparation for the most highly regarded industry certifications in IT governance, IT quality management, IT service management and project management.
Computer Science with Cyber Security
Throughout this Computer Science with Cyber Security MSc programme from The University of Hertfordshire Online you'll defend the digital landscape with

Computer Science
The Computer Science MSc/PGDip/PGCert programme from University of London provides students with in-demand digital skills and a formal qualification in computer science, which can help them switch to or progress a career in IT.
Frequently Asked Questions
Admission requirements for online master's degrees in Computer Sciences typically include a bachelor's degree in a related field, such as Computer Science, Information Technology, or Engineering. Most programmes also require a minimum GPA, usually around 2.5 to 3.0 on a 4.0 scale. Additionally, applicants may need to submit standardised test scores like the GRE, though some institutions are moving towards test-optional policies. Professional experience in the field can also be beneficial. Ensure you check specific programme requirements as they can vary. For instance, some programmes may require prerequisite courses in programming or mathematics.
An online master's in Computer Sciences can significantly enhance your career prospects. With the growing demand for skilled professionals in technology, holding a master's degree can open doors to higher-level positions, such as software developer, data scientist, or IT manager. The flexibility of online programmes allows you to continue working while studying, making it a practical choice for career advancement. To explore more options, you can discover online master's degrees that fit your career goals.
Employers increasingly recognise the value of online education, including online master's degrees in Computer Sciences. Accreditation plays a crucial role; ensure the programme is accredited by a recognised body. Many employers value the skills and knowledge gained through online learning, especially when coupled with practical experience. Demonstrating your ability to manage remote study alongside work can also be a strong selling point. For more information on accredited programmes, you can visit masters degree in Computer Sciences.
Studying Computer Sciences online offers several benefits. Flexibility is a major advantage, allowing you to balance studies with work or family commitments. Online programmes often provide access to the same resources and faculty as on-campus courses. You can learn at your own pace and benefit from a diverse cohort of international students. Additionally, online learning can be more cost-effective, eliminating the need for relocation and reducing other associated expenses. The use of advanced learning platforms also enhances the interactive and collaborative aspects of the course.
Online Computer Sciences programmes are highly interactive, utilising various tools and platforms to facilitate engagement. Common tools include video conferencing for live lectures, discussion forums for peer interaction, and collaborative platforms for group projects. Many programmes also offer virtual labs and simulations to provide hands-on experience. Faculty members are readily accessible through email, discussion boards, and scheduled office hours. This level of interaction ensures that students receive the support and engagement needed to succeed in their studies.
Online master's programmes in Computer Sciences offer a wide range of specialisations to cater to diverse interests and career goals. Common specialisations include Artificial Intelligence, Data Science, Cybersecurity, Software Engineering, and Network Systems. Each specialisation provides in-depth knowledge and skills relevant to specific areas within the field. For example, a specialisation in Data Science might cover topics like machine learning, data visualisation, and big data analytics. Choosing a specialisation allows you to tailor your education to your career aspirations and industry demands.